When i lease the plane, immediately cash is taken from my balance. However, the lease rate is monthly, so, at the end of the month i will also have to pay the lease again. The question is, if this is the case, if i start leasing the plane at 23rd, i pay ie. 100,000 bucks. Then on the 24th, i will have to pay again 100,000 ?

That is quite right. Sometimes you should defer leasing a plane until after the month changes.

The same goes for gates, btw.
